The Lens_CRL_RTM Component

1D CRL stack based on RTM formalism

Identification

  • Site:
  • Author: Erik Knudsen
  • Origin: DTU Physics
  • Date: Jan '21

Description

A CRL stack component based on the formalism presented by Simons et.al. J. Synch. Rad.
2017, vol. 24.
We model a 1D lens stack focusing in the y-direction. I.e. invariant along x.

Example: Lens_CRL_RTM(
r=0.5e-3, N=10, fast=1, yheight=0, d=0.1e-3,xwidth=1e-4, zdepth=4e-4)

Input parameters

Parameters in boldface are required; the others are optional.
NameUnitDescriptionDefault
rmRadius of curavature at the lens apex.0.5e-3
dmThickness of a single lens0.1e-3
materialstrDatafile containing f1 constants"Be.txt"
NmNumber of lenslets in the stack.1
zdepthmThickness of a single lenslet.2e-3
yheightmHeight of lens opening. If zero this is set by the lens thickness.1e-3
xwidthmWidth of the lenslets.1.2e-3
fastmUse fast calculation - should be off for better display with mxdisplay1
